Portrait group of a society of artists showing men in an interior, gathered round a table. At the centre a man sits, his legs crossed and holding a sheet of paper. On the wall in the background is a landscape painting, flanked by two small statues. In the left foreground is a bust. The group consists of John Michael Rysbrack, Gawen Hamilton, Grinling Gibbons(?), Marcellus Laroon the younger, William Kent, Michael Dahl, John Vanderbanck and Charles Bridgman.

Etching on paper
Brief description
Group portrait of a Society of Artists, including portraits of John Michael Rysbrack, Michael Dahl, John Vanderbanck and William Kent etc. Etching by Richard Sawyer after William Hogarth, 1829.

Marks and inscriptions
  • 'This plate, representing portraits of the Members of a Society of Artists that existed about the Year 1730, is engraved from an original sketch in oil by William Hogarth, in the possession of the Publisher, in which reference is made to the names of the characters upon a tablet, as above. Etched by Richd. Sawyer. London Published May 1 1829 by W. B. Tiffin 3 Hay Market' (Lettered)
